Transaction ab7989824de053ec9a4363214d5a8e0fd5c8c599d232c4a916da68cb49aab336
1 Input
1 Output
-
ab7989824de053ec9a4363214d5a8e0fd5c8c599d232c4a916da68cb49aab336:0
- value
- 873381
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 27eaa0d423c9327e9014d6cf22ecaa0107c3eb1a5a75f92e27b578d93b9eed3f
- address
- bc1pyl42p4preye8ayq56m8j9m92qyru86c6tf6ljt38k4udjwu7a5lselmcep